How to fish it · for Brown Trout
When
Nymphing can work through most of the day.
Where
Cover mixed depths.
Method
Start with tight-line nymphs and adjust if fish rise or drift higher.
Kit
9 ft #4 rod, floating line, 12 ft tapered leader to 4–5 lb fluoro tippet.
Why this works
Water at 21.7°C — above the brown trout caution line (18°C). Fish dawn or dusk only. Land it fast, wet hands, no air shots.

Permits & access
Permit required — see local rules.
  • Cantabrian fishing licence required
  • Annex-driven basin rules, named no-kill stretches, and coto conditions matter more than generic salmon-river language, so check the exact stretch before travel.
